Commit Graph

7003 Commits

Author SHA1 Message Date
Alexandre Alapetite
cf1f9b0f79 i18n token anglais 2014-01-19 20:38:13 +01:00
Alexandre Alapetite
8a011f00f9 Détails IE10, token 2014-01-19 20:30:08 +01:00
Alexandre Alapetite
afbb608f1e autofocus formLogin
Implémente
https://github.com/marienfressinaud/FreshRSS/issues/327#issuecomment-32710864
2014-01-19 16:37:11 +01:00
Alexandre Alapetite
d15fa1cab5 Préparation sortie 0.7-RC1 2014-01-18 23:48:04 +01:00
Alexandre Alapetite
6f117abfb6 Bugs chargement des articles complets
Corrige https://github.com/marienfressinaud/FreshRSS/issues/365
Ajoute le nettoyage correct du HTML par SimplePie, ainsi que le décodage
des caractères HTML dans l'URL, et enfin un message dans le syslog pour
chaque article téléchargé
2014-01-18 22:54:53 +01:00
Alexandre Alapetite
5f0594c630 Désactive l'identification par formulaire en dessous de PHP 5.3
PHP 5.3 est sorti en juin 2009.
https://github.com/ircmaxell/password_compat
Pour plus de tranquillité (compatibilité et sécurité), il faudrait même
désactiver en dessous de PHP 5.3.7 (août 2011)
2014-01-18 21:26:33 +01:00
Alexandre Alapetite
fdd179d344 Corrections vue globale
Contribue à https://github.com/marienfressinaud/FreshRSS/issues/353
2014-01-18 19:29:44 +01:00
Alexandre Alapetite
69f7bce75b Changements de vues
Correction d'un bug JavaScript récent dans la vue globale.
Corrections de nombreux bugs lors des changements de vue
https://github.com/marienfressinaud/FreshRSS/issues/346 et amélioration
des performances pour la génération des URL en évitant beaucoup d'appels
de fonctions https://github.com/marienfressinaud/FreshRSS/pull/362
De plus, dans les URL, is_favorite et is_read ont maintenant une valeur
par défaut de 1, ce qui évite de les écrire dans beaucoup de cas.
Suppression des espaces blancs de la sortie HTML au niveau de quelques
boucles critiques.
2014-01-18 16:41:10 +01:00
Alexandre Alapetite
85ebb8d116 i18n lecture anonyme
https://github.com/marienfressinaud/FreshRSS/issues/361
2014-01-18 01:51:49 +01:00
Alexandre Alapetite
dda7b002de Corrections mode anonyme avec formulaire
Contribue à https://github.com/marienfressinaud/FreshRSS/issues/361
2014-01-18 01:38:11 +01:00
Alexandre Alapetite
41033768c3 Mode anonyme pour connexion avec formulaire
Contribue à https://github.com/marienfressinaud/FreshRSS/issues/361
2014-01-18 01:00:17 +01:00
Alexandre Alapetite
fb908d4557 Corrige rafraîchissement automatique après mise-à-jour avec Persona ou formulaire
Corrige
https://github.com/marienfressinaud/FreshRSS/issues/327#issuecomment-31958851
2014-01-18 00:34:46 +01:00
Alexandre Alapetite
781d8a717f Choix du type de connexion dans l'installeur
+ diverses corrections dans l'installeur
Adresse une partie de
https://github.com/marienfressinaud/FreshRSS/issues/355
2014-01-18 00:17:03 +01:00
Alexandre Alapetite
7261a551e9 Essaye d'éviter les problèmes d'auto-remplissage des champs
Corrige
https://github.com/marienfressinaud/FreshRSS/issues/327#issuecomment-32635516
2014-01-17 22:47:21 +01:00
Alexandre Alapetite
3d9d054f43 Mise à jour des noms des thèmes dans install
Corrige
https://github.com/marienfressinaud/FreshRSS/issues/327#issuecomment-32630046
(Pas encore testé)
2014-01-17 22:12:26 +01:00
Alexandre Alapetite
73682777a3 Install.php Mise à jour nom du thème "Origine"
https://github.com/marienfressinaud/FreshRSS/issues/120
2014-01-13 23:38:02 +01:00
Alexandre Alapetite
fd26178d7c Lien pour ajouter des flux quand FreshRSS est vide
https://github.com/marienfressinaud/FreshRSS/issues/355
+ Correction bug cache thèmes du précédant patch
2014-01-13 23:31:07 +01:00
Alexandre Alapetite
693cd17cb8 Quand Persona n'est pas utilisé, évite de communiquer current_user_mail en JS 2014-01-13 22:54:50 +01:00
Alexandre Alapetite
f720d41cbf Mise à jour nom thèmes + chargement robuste des thèmes
Renomme : default -> Origine
En cas de thème introuvable, charge le thème par défaut, sinon le
premier disponible.
https://github.com/marienfressinaud/FreshRSS/issues/120
2014-01-13 22:27:22 +01:00
Alexandre Alapetite
7516549f60 Ferme le dernier article lorsqu'il n'y a pas de suivant
Permet de mieux voir qu'on est arrivé à la fin de la liste des articles.
+ Bonne optimisation JavaScript de prev_entry() next_entry() avec
réduction du code et évitement des opérations inutiles.
2014-01-13 20:07:43 +01:00
Alexandre Alapetite
015ff4caf6 Corrige chargement des icônes spéciales aux thèmes
Corrige
https://github.com/marienfressinaud/FreshRSS/issues/327#issuecomment-32135077
2014-01-12 23:32:15 +01:00
Alexandre Alapetite
4de5e6c275 Corrige problème CSS partage/tags + problème raffraîchissement automatique des articles non-lus
+ Léger nettoyage JavaScript
2014-01-12 20:26:26 +01:00
Alexandre Alapetite
3cff96fae3 Corrige problème favicons sous Nginx
https://github.com/marienfressinaud/FreshRSS/issues/364
2014-01-12 16:27:35 +01:00
Alexandre Alapetite
0f481f7f24 Permet aux utilisations non-administrateurs de changer leur mot de passe
https://github.com/marienfressinaud/FreshRSS/issues/104
2014-01-12 14:00:02 +01:00
Alexandre Alapetite
d58886a937 Implémentation de l'indentification par mot de passe
Implémentation de
https://github.com/marienfressinaud/FreshRSS/issues/104
2014-01-12 03:10:31 +01:00
Alexandre Alapetite
43f1b227b4 Configuration du mot de passe
https://github.com/marienfressinaud/FreshRSS/issues/104
2014-01-11 17:13:22 +01:00
Alexandre Alapetite
eb50ab3b61 Mot de passe + nonce serveur
Début de https://github.com/marienfressinaud/FreshRSS/issues/104
2014-01-11 16:48:10 +01:00
Alexandre Alapetite
fa34f3149f Syntaxe README #2 2014-01-11 15:43:25 +01:00
Alexandre Alapetite
c17f5a1394 Syntaxe README 2014-01-11 15:41:58 +01:00
Alexandre Alapetite
c7a28e836e README blibliothèques incluses + ajout librairies pour le mot de passe
Préparation https://github.com/marienfressinaud/FreshRSS/issues/104
2014-01-11 15:38:41 +01:00
Alexandre Alapetite
692a57c7d8 Merge pull request #362 from aledeg/global
Correction du bug de vue globale.
2014-01-11 02:58:41 -08:00
Alexandre Alapetite
2d9992a4f6 Merge pull request #363 from aledeg/darktheme
Correction du theme foncé
2014-01-11 02:54:13 -08:00
Alexis Degrugillier
346303374a Correction du theme foncé
En vue globale, l'arrière plan de la popup était blanc et risquait de rendre les
utilisateurs aveugles. Je l'ai remplacé par la même couleur que le reste du thème.
2014-01-10 20:48:02 -05:00
Alexis Degrugillier
e96b65802d Correction du bug de vue globale.
Lorsque la vue globale est la vue par défaut et que la vue normale est sélectionnée,
la navigation continue en vue globale. C'est également vrai pour la vue lecture.
Le comportement est modifié pour conserver la vue sélectionnée lors de la navigation.
2014-01-10 20:38:16 -05:00
Alexandre Alapetite
1debeecb3e Clic titre d'un flux d'un article
Corrige https://github.com/marienfressinaud/FreshRSS/issues/360
2014-01-10 18:15:52 +01:00
Alexandre Alapetite
700a154cb8 Réduction de la fréquence de rafraîchissement automatique à 2 minutes
https://github.com/marienfressinaud/FreshRSS/issues/358
2014-01-10 17:31:26 +01:00
Alexandre Alapetite
1ef15e232b Numéro de version 0.7-dev 2014-01-09 23:32:50 +01:00
Alexandre Alapetite
3d876091e1 Nouveau rafraîchissement automatique du nombre d'articles non lus + session Persona
Devrait aussi résoudre
https://github.com/marienfressinaud/FreshRSS/issues/358
À tester
2014-01-09 23:17:35 +01:00
Alexandre Alapetite
bddbe5f79f Changements styles filtres
Utilisation d'une coche plutôt qu'un changement de couleur.
Meilleure accessibilité avec ARIA.
Optimisation des sélecteurs CSS.
En particulier, évite les sélecteurs universels * qui sont très couteux
en performances.
https://github.com/marienfressinaud/FreshRSS/issues/277
https://github.com/marienfressinaud/FreshRSS/pull/357
2014-01-09 21:24:48 +01:00
Alexandre Alapetite
6abaf0eb72 Merge pull request #357 from aledeg/filters
Modification des filtres
2014-01-08 23:32:40 -08:00
Alexandre Alapetite
991be588f4 Merge pull request #354 from aledeg/globalview
Ajout de l'état de l'affichage sur l'ensemble des liens de la vue globale
2014-01-08 23:31:47 -08:00
Alexis Degrugillier
8f1a30ee88 Modification des filtres
Affichage de l'ensemble des filtres disponibles en tout temps
Ajout d'un indicateur de sélection en CSS
2014-01-08 20:44:25 -05:00
Alexandre Alapetite
a280bb1013 Changements syntaxiques mineurs aledeg/filters
https://github.com/marienfressinaud/FreshRSS/pull/352
Évite quelques appels de fonctions, et affectations inutiles
2014-01-08 23:33:33 +01:00
Alexandre Alapetite
50e0339188 Merge pull request #352 from aledeg/filters
Ajout de filtres
2014-01-08 13:37:36 -08:00
Alexis Degrugillier
412e13aae2 Ajout de l'état de l'affichage sur l'ensemble des liens de la vue globale. 2014-01-08 00:51:50 -05:00
Alexis Degrugillier
46a5bdea25 Ajout d'un filtre sur les articles lus
Ajout d'un filtre sur les articles favoris
2014-01-08 00:05:00 -05:00
Alexandre Alapetite
d31fcb4042 Changements mineurs dans le Changelog
Entre autres, formaté pour rentrer en largeur dans l'affichage Web de
Github
2014-01-07 23:56:03 +01:00
Alexandre Alapetite
b381d2a592 Un peu de typographie
* Remplace les tirets de soustraction par points médians ou des tirets
cadratins (si c'est trop long, nous pourrions mettre des
demi-cadratins).
* Met les abréviations des jours anglais en exposant, comme
`3<sup>rd</sup>`
2014-01-07 20:38:45 +01:00
Alexandre Alapetite
4df46b3e62 Nom du thème "Dark"
https://github.com/marienfressinaud/FreshRSS/issues/349
https://github.com/marienfressinaud/FreshRSS/issues/120
2014-01-07 20:01:58 +01:00
Alexandre Alapetite
ae386823ab Revert "Debug Persona temporaire"
This reverts commit 1fb25addd0.
2014-01-07 18:00:03 +01:00